Temperature Control

Before buying a new freezer, you must be aware of a few things, especially if it will be stored in an unheated space such as a shed or Who Sells lg refrigerators garage. Modern freezers operate in temperatures between -18 deg Celsius and 43 degrees Celsius. Storing them in a garage without heating could result in poor performance or food safety issues. However, some manufacturers like Beko and Russell Hobbs have created models that are able to function in cold environments, thanks to a hidden condenser.

These freezers come with a reliable compressor and a thick, insulated insulation that allows them to keep the temperature at an optimal level even in harsh environments. Certain freezers have triple-sealed seals that ensure maximum energy efficiency. These freezers are typically certified by ENERGY START, which means they use 10 percent less power than the minimum federal standard.
